Settlement in a wrongful death case on behalf of the adult son of a window washer who died when he fell approximately 12 stories to his death. Our investigation revealed that the harness anchors on this pre-war building had been cut during a gut renovation of a commercial space that was trying to modernize the building. The plaintiff was killed on impact. Result achieved by James Rubinowitz while employed at a prior law firm.

Settlement in a wrongful death case regarding an opening in the floor of a restricted area of the university’s tallest building on campus. Although the student was found to be intoxicated at the time of her death, we were able to show through our investigation that the college had known for years that students were entering the highly dangerous restricted area and did nothing to protect the students against harm. Result achieved by James Rubinowitz while employed at a prior law firm.
Settlement on behalf of a 71-year-old man who fell approximately eight feet down an open hatch door in an aisle of a drug store in Queens. As a result of the fall, the plaintiff suffered a traumatic brain injury and vertebral fractures. The defendants argued that the plaintiff was warned that the aisle was closed and was not looking where he was walking. We argued that the defendants did not properly cordon off the area around the open hatch door. Result achieved by James Rubinowitz while employed at a prior law firm.

Settlement in an Erb’s palsy case in which a baby suffered a severe injury to her arm during birth. A nurse’s note in the chart stated that the doctor rotated the baby’s head to relieve a shoulder dystocia; however, the physician denied that the baby’s head was rotated and claimed she never touched the baby’s head after recognizing the dystocia. Result achieved by James Rubinowitz while employed at a prior law firm.
